WebDec 2, 2024 · Using a gentle rubbing motion, move the floss in between your teeth. Curve the floss into a C shape against one tooth. Curving should be done once the floss reaches the gum line. In a gentle motion, slide the floss between the tooth and the gum. Tightly, hold the floss against the tooth. Start rubbing the sides of the tooth gently. WebGum recession is when your gum tissue pulls away from your teeth, exposing the roots underneath. It’s caused by a number of factors, including aggressive brushing, smoking and even genetics. WebDec 7, 2024 · To prevent sensitive teeth from recurring, brush your teeth twice a day with a soft-bristled toothbrush and fluoride toothpaste and floss daily. Use gentle strokes, rather than vigorous or harsh scrubbing, and avoid using an abrasive toothpaste. If you grind your teeth, ask your dentist about a mouth guard.
